GHK-Cu is a fascinating molecule composed of three amino acids – glycine, histidine, and lysine – complexed with a copper ion. This unique structure allows it to interact with cellular processes in ways that are highly beneficial for skin health. The copper ion is not merely a carrier; it is integral to GHK-Cu's biological activity. Copper is a vital cofactor for numerous enzymes, including lysyl oxidase, which is essential for the cross-linking of collagen and elastin. These proteins are the structural framework of the skin, providing strength and elasticity. By facilitating copper uptake, GHK-Cu directly supports the skin's ability to produce and maintain these crucial proteins, thus underpinning its copper tripeptide skin repair functions.
Furthermore, GHK-Cu's role as an antioxidant is scientifically significant. In skin exposed to environmental stressors like UV radiation and pollution, free radicals can cause considerable damage, leading to premature aging. GHK-Cu activates superoxide dismutase (SOD), one of the body's most potent endogenous antioxidants. SOD neutralizes harmful superoxide radicals, thereby protecting skin cells from oxidative damage and inflammation. This protective effect is key to its benefits in anti-aging and overall skin health.
The peptide sequence of GHK is found naturally in human plasma and is released during tissue damage. This intrinsic presence highlights its natural role in wound healing and tissue remodeling. When GHK-Cu is applied topically, it enhances these innate repair mechanisms.
